次の方法で共有


MetadataSerializationContext.WriteToDocument メソッド

定義

オーバーロード

WriteToDocument(String, Stream)

指定した論理パスによってインデックスが作成されたコンテキストを、指定されたドキュメントに書き込みます。

WriteToDocument(String, TextWriter, Encoding)

指定された論理パスによってインデックスが作成されたコンテキストを、指定されたライターに書き込みます。

WriteToDocument(String, Stream)

指定した論理パスによってインデックスが作成されたコンテキストを、指定されたドキュメントに書き込みます。

public void WriteToDocument(string logicalPath, System.IO.Stream document);
member this.WriteToDocument : string * System.IO.Stream -> unit
Public Sub WriteToDocument (logicalPath As String, document As Stream)

パラメーター

logicalPath
String

コンテキスト内の一連のドキュメント内のコンテンツを識別する論理パス。

document
Stream

ドキュメントの内容を永続化する必要がある Stream

例外

  • 指定したパスが null 参照 (Visual Basic では Nothing) または空です。
  • 指定されたドキュメントは null 参照です (Visual Basic では Nothing)。
  • 指定したパスがコンテキストに存在しません。
  • 指定されたドキュメントは、そのドキュメントへの書き込みをサポートしていません。

適用対象

WriteToDocument(String, TextWriter, Encoding)

指定された論理パスによってインデックスが作成されたコンテキストを、指定されたライターに書き込みます。

public void WriteToDocument(string logicalPath, System.IO.TextWriter writer, System.Text.Encoding encoding = default);
member this.WriteToDocument : string * System.IO.TextWriter * System.Text.Encoding -> unit
Public Sub WriteToDocument (logicalPath As String, writer As TextWriter, Optional encoding As Encoding = Nothing)

パラメーター

logicalPath
String

コンテキスト内の一連のドキュメント内のコンテンツを識別する論理パス。

writer
TextWriter

ドキュメントのコンテンツを保持するために使用する必要がある TextWriter

encoding
Encoding

コンテキスト内のコンテンツを読み取るときに使用する必要がある省略可能な Encoding

例外

  • 指定したパスが null 参照 (Visual Basic では Nothing) または空です。
  • 指定されたドキュメントは null 参照です (Visual Basic では Nothing)。

指定したパスがコンテキストに存在しません。

適用対象